16 Ways To Be More Self-Sufficient

16 Ways To Be More Self-Sufficient

1. Waste Not, Want Not

Be more environmentally friendly by reducing your waste and being more eco-savvy. Make DIY organic fertilizer that does not negatively impact the soil and ecosystem. Reuse plastic bags or use eco-friendly reusable bags. Use biodegradable straws. You catch the drift ;-)


2. Compost All the Way

Embrace the art of composting by transforming your kitchen scraps, grass clippings, and old leaves into a garden's golden treasure. Your plants will thank you, and the environment will applaud your eco-friendly efforts. 


3. Unleash Your Inner Innovator

Explore alternative energy sources such as solar panels, biogas, or even safely managed open fires (if you have the space). Embracing new energy solutions is like a stylish makeover for your home, only with a green twist.


4. Water Wisely

Conserve water by harnessing the power of gray water. Give your garden a refreshing sip or wash your car guilt-free. And if you're feeling extra adventurous, install a water tank to catch precious raindrops.


5. Garden in Every Nook and Cranny

Sprout a garden oasis in the most unlikely spaces. Whether it's a herb container on your windowsill or a vertical wall of greenery, grow mini tomatoes, baby cucumbers, and other veggies that effortlessly transform your space into a lush paradise.

6. Get a Cluck Clan

Keeping chickens is like having a flock of delightful therapists that double as egg-cellent pest controllers. Their poop makes great fertilizers, and their farm-fresh eggs can feed your hungry family.


7. Sprout Magic

Unleash your inner chef and grow your own sprouts. These tiny nutrition powerhouses are the perfect way to add a touch of whimsy and health to your salads and meals. Let the flavors and freshness dance on your taste buds!

8. From Garden to Table

Embark on a culinary adventure by cooking and baking from scratch, using homegrown vegetables or sustainably sourced ingredients. Whether it's a hearty stew or a delectable pie, your taste buds will thank you for the flavors of authenticity, and your heart will be proud.

9. Gut-Friendly Fermentation

Take a leap into the world of homemade kombucha and kefir, where healthy microbes and probiotics reign supreme. Nurture your gut health while savoring the satisfaction of crafting these fermented delights with your own hands. Remember, to do this safely, so do your research.


10. The Art of Preservation

Master the age-old craft of canning food to reduce your reliance on store-bought goods. Even if you don't have a vegetable garden, fear not! Local markets and generous neighbors can be your source of fresh produce, ready to be transformed into jars of deliciousness.

11. Sew Your Way to Style

Unleash your creativity and learn the art of sewing. Stitch up your own clothing, napkins, curtains, and more. Let your individuality shine through every thread, and embrace the joy of wearing something truly unique.


12. Let it air-dry

Step back in time and hang your clothes outside to dry naturally. Witness the gentle breeze breathing life into your garments as they sway gracefully in the sun. 


13. The Allure of Handcrafted Soap and Candles

Delve into the world of craftsmanship by making your own soap and candles. Not only will you enjoy the satisfaction of a fun and creative hobby, but you can even turn it into a monetizing venture. 


14. Ditch the trade, go homemade

Instead of mindlessly adding to the mountain of mass-produced trinkets, why not channel your inner crafting genius and create thoughtful homemade gifts? It's the perfect opportunity to showcase your skills and shower your loved ones with heartfelt tokens of affection. From hand-knit scarves to customized artwork, let your imagination run wild.


15. Embrace Natural Cleanliness

Bid farewell to harsh chemicals and embrace the wonders of homemade natural cleaning products. Discover the power of nature's gentle touch by making DIY personal and home cleaning products. Cleanliness has never felt so refreshing and guilt-free.
